2. Logan Hill Nature Preserve
TRANQUIL HIKING AND SCENERY
Logan Hill Nature Preserve invites outdoor enthusiasts to explore its 2.5 miles of moderate trails, winding through wooded landscapes and gentle inclines. Visitors are treated to peaceful scenery, local flora and fauna, and occasional wildlife sightings along well-maintained paths. The preserve offers a serene retreat for hiking, birdwatching, and quiet reflection close to the heart of Candor.
3. Side Hill Acres Goat Farm
AWARD-WINNING DAIRY FARM
Side Hill Acres Goat Farm is known for its artisan goat cheese and dairy products, made right in Candor. Guests can tour the farm, meet friendly goats, and sample a range of delicious cheeses, yogurts, and fudge. The farm store also sells locally produced honey and gifts, making it a unique stop for food lovers and families.

14. Fishing
STREAMS AND QUIET SPOTS

Fishing in Candor can be enjoyed along Catatonk Creek and the area's smaller streams, where anglers can cast for trout and other regional fish species. Public access points and peaceful riverbanks provide plenty of opportunities for both experienced and novice fishermen. The tranquil setting in and around Candor makes these waterways ideal for a relaxing day with rod and reel.
